- failure
n
- an act that fails; "his failure to pass the test"
- an event that does not accomplish its intended purpose; "the surprise party was a complete failure" [ant: success]
- lack of success; "he felt that his entire life had been a failure"; "that year there was a crop failure" [ant: success]
- a person with a record of failing; someone who loses consistently [syn: loser, nonstarter, unsuccessful person] [ant: achiever]
- an unexpected omission; "he resented my failure to return his call"; "the mechanic's failure to check the brakes"
- inability to discharge all your debts as they come due; "the company had to declare bankruptcy"; "fraudulent loans led to the failure of many banks" [syn: bankruptcy]
- loss of ability to function normally; "kidney failure"
- Failure \Fail"ure\, n. [From Fail.]
- Cessation of supply, or total defect; a failing; deficiency; as, failure of rain; failure of crops.
- Omission; nonperformance; as, the failure to keep a promise.
- Want of success; the state of having failed.
- Decay, or defect from decay; deterioration; as, the failure of memory or of sight.
- A becoming insolvent; bankruptcy; suspension of payment; as, failure in business.
- A failing; a slight fault. [Obs.] --Johnson.

A failure (fail, phail or flop) is where a certain objective or mission is not completed. If something fails, it can lose. It is the opposite of success.
A commercial failure usually means that a commercial enterprise or company has not met its objectives, or has failed. It may have lost money due to this.
Product failure can be the failure to sell the product, or a problem with the product that may stop it from working after a while, or lead to the person using the product hurting themselves.
People who take tests or examinations will pass the test if they are successful. If they are unsuccessful they "fail" the test.
